Nobody here is doubting that E85 > Meth. All of us meth heads are simply stating that Meth is a great alternative when you want to advance timing, be able to run higher boost, and do not have easy access to E85. E85 is just a very big inconvenience when it comes to daily drivers, especially ones that you take on road trips, long cruises, etc.
